            Differences between data providers will exist to some degree.


            Different data feeds produce different charts, especially when using tick based intervals vs time based intervals. Market data vendors each employ various methods for tick filtering, throttling and time stamping. As a result, no data stream is 100% identical and thus can cause subtle differences in charts. Since NinjaTrader supports many of the leading brokerage and data feed technologies, it is highly likely that two traders using NinjaTrader on different data feeds will have minor differences when plotting the same market and time interval.

                The rollover date for CL 12-13 in NinjaTrader is set for today (10/18/2013)

                Please follow the instructions below to rollover the expiration date of a futures contracts.
                • From within the NinjaTrader Control Center window select the menu Tools > Instrument Manager
                • Highlight the contract you wish to rollover in the left side of the Instrument Manager window
                • Press the ">" button (the instrument will disappear from the list)
                • Press the "<" button and the instrument should re-appear with the front month expiration date
